AMEX: XBI · Real-Time Price · USD
79.01
1.43 (1.84%)
At close: May 16, 2025, 3:59 PM
77.91
-1.39%
Pre-market: May 19, 2025, 04:41 AM EDT
1.84%
Bid 77.5
Market Cap 5.27B
Revenue (ttm) -
Net Income (ttm) -
EPS (ttm) n/a
PE Ratio (ttm) n/a
Forward PE n/a
Analyst n/a
Ask 78.81
Volume 8,323,987
Avg. Volume (20D) 11,750,045
Open 77.87
Previous Close 77.58
Day's Range 77.33 - 79.16
52-Week Range 66.66 - 105.47
Beta undefined

About XBI

undefined

Industry n/a
Sector n/a
IPO Date n/a
Employees NaN
Stock Exchange n/a
Ticker Symbol XBI
Website n/a
Full Company Profile
1 week ago
-6.63%
Shares of vaccine and gene therapy stocks are trad... Unlock content with Pro Subscription